Pakistan 7th Most
Vulnerable Country To Climate Change.

Pakistan has faced catastrophic floods, droughts and cyclones in recent years that have killed and displaced thousands, destroyed livelihoods, and damaged infrastructure. Climate change raises the prospect that these and other natural hazards will increase in frequency and severity in the coming decade.

(Source -UNDP )

Revised Flash Appeal of US $ 816 million launched by UN and Government of Pakistan

The revised appeal urgently seeks US $ 816 million to respond to the growing lifesaving needs of the people – a jump of US $ 656 million from the initial appeal of US $160 million.
